1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the significance of Beah's childhood in Sierra Leone?
Back
Beah's childhood in Sierra Leone is significant as it sets the context for his experiences as a child soldier and highlights the contrast between his early life and the trauma he later endures.

3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How does Beah describe his transition from survival to living?
Back
Beah emphasizes the irony of having learned only to survive since he was eleven, indicating a loss of normal childhood experiences.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What central idea is conveyed in paragraph 17 of Beah's narrative?
Back
The central idea suggests that Americans struggle to understand the severe realities faced by individuals in war-torn countries like Sierra Leone.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What challenges did Beah face in connecting with American peers?
Back
Beah faced difficulties in making connections with American peers due to his traumatic past and the cultural differences stemming from his experiences in Sierra Leone.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the term 'unusual normality' refer to in the context of Beah's story?
Back
'Unusual normality' refers to the abnormal experiences that Beah faced, which he had to adapt to in order to find a sense of normalcy in his new life.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What role do school officials play in Beah's narrative?
Back
School officials represent a disconnect between Beah's traumatic experiences and the understanding of those who have not faced similar challenges.
